  • What are the best landmarks to visit on Dauphin Island, Alabama?

    Dauphin Island has some fantastic landmarks! The Dauphin Island Sea Lab is a must-see, offering fascinating exhibits on marine life and coastal ecosystems. The historic Dauphin Island Lighthouse, offering stunning views from the top, is another iconic spot. For beautiful beaches, you can't miss the West End Beach, known for its shelling opportunities, or the quieter areas of the eastern shore. Fort Gaines, a Civil War-era fort, is also a popular historical site.

  • What is the best time to visit Dauphin Island, Alabama?

    The best time to visit Dauphin Island is during the spring (March-May) or fall (September-November). The weather is generally pleasant during these months, with comfortable temperatures and less humidity than in the summer. Summer (June-August) can be hot and humid, while winter (December-February) can be mild but occasionally chilly.

  • What should visitors know about the weather and natural risks on Dauphin Island, Alabama?

    Dauphin Island is susceptible to hurricanes and tropical storms, especially during the summer and fall months. It's crucial to monitor weather forecasts before and during your trip. The island also experiences high humidity and occasional strong winds, so packing accordingly is essential. Be aware of potential rip currents when swimming in the Gulf of Mexico.
